Non linear optical microscopy of adipose-derived stem cells induced towards osteoblasts and adipocytes

Proc SPIE Int Soc Opt Eng. 2011 Jun 8:8086:80860Q. doi: 10.1117/12.889780.

Abstract

Adipose-derived stem cells (ADSCs) are adult stem cells isolated from lipoaspirates. They are a good candidate for autologuous cell therapy and tissue engineering. For these applications, label-free imaging could be critical to assess noninvasively the efficiency of stem cell (SC) differentiation. We report on the development and application of a multimodal microscope to monitor and quantify ADSC differentiation into osteoblasts and adipocytes.
